serves 2
We substituted almond butter for tahini and the result was nuttier and less rich. The sweet white miso is lighter and less potent than the darker miso paste, but really, any miso paste will do. We love the miso made by Chip's neighbors at South River Miso Company.
8 ounces udon noodles
1/4 cup almond butter
2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
1/2 cup water
3 tablespoons sweet white miso
1/2 cup fresh basil, torn
2 tablespoons chopped almonds

prep: 5 minutes
total: 25 minutes

large pot
colander
small saucepan
whisk
tongs
